Wis. Admin. Code Marriage and Family Therapy, Professional Counseling, and Social Work Examining Board MPSW 1.05 - Examination provisions for all sections

(1) The board or its designee shall administer the examinations required of applicants for certification as a social worker, advanced practice social worker, or independent social worker, or for licensure as a clinical social worker, marriage and family therapist or professional counselor at least once a year.
(6) The passing grade on each examination is determined by the board to represent competence sufficient to protect the public health, safety and welfare. The board may adopt the recommended passing score of the examination provider for the examination testing entry level competency.
